AWS_BEDROCKAGENT_API SystemContentBlock(Aws::Utils::Json::JsonView jsonValue)
void SetText(TextT &&value)
AWS_BEDROCKAGENT_API SystemContentBlock()=default
bool CachePointHasBeenSet() const
const CachePointBlock & GetCachePoint() const
void SetCachePoint(CachePointT &&value)
SystemContentBlock & WithCachePoint(CachePointT &&value)
AWS_BEDROCKAGENT_API Aws::Utils::Json::JsonValue Jsonize() const
const Aws::String & GetText() const
AWS_BEDROCKAGENT_API SystemContentBlock & operator=(Aws::Utils::Json::JsonView jsonValue)
SystemContentBlock & WithText(TextT &&value)
bool TextHasBeenSet() const